An Outstanding Place to Call Home

Heights Boulevard in the community features distinctive, turn-of-the-century homes, privately maintained parks, several churches, and a public library. There are several lovely tree-lined streets that framed the largest concentration of historic Houston Heights homes in the city.


Because the area maintains such strong historical ties, the community's unique 19th street historic business district also features a variety of antique and specialty shops, making the area a true haven for antique shoppers.


Educational opportunities in the Heights are superb, and include preschool, parochial schools, and outstanding public schools. Students are served by the Houston Independent School District. The elementary schools that serve portions of the Houston Heights include Crockett, Field, Harvard, Love, and the Helms Community Learning Center. The middle schools of the district are Hamilton and Hogg. Houston Heights High School, Reagan and Waltrip are the high schools that serve portions of the Houston Heights. There is also a charter school, the Houston Heights Learning Academy.

Private schools in the Heights in Houston include the New School in the Heights, and the Houston Outdoor Learning Academy.

Heights Playground is located in the community's Donovan Park, which was designed, funded, and constructed by the people of the Heights in Houston.


The Heights in Houston hosts a variety of annual events including the Historic Houston Heights Home and Garden Tour, Heights Fun Run, Heights Bike & Skate Rally, and a Holiday Open House. There are hundreds of community volunteers who welcome thousands of visitors each year, gathering to celebrate the history and tradition of Houston Heights at the events.

The community is serviced by a fire department, police department, library, post office, and a YMCA.


The Houston Heights Association

The Houston Heights Association (HHA) is one organization in the town that seeks to encourage and promote the enhancement of the Heights in Houston community. They are a non-profit organization that has been around since 1973, proving to be the driving force behind Houston Heights real estate and neighborhood revitalization. The HHA seeks to address the scope of neighborhood needs from deed restrictions, community assistance, and crime reduction. It also seeks to beautify, revitalize, and preserve the community's history.


Along with the HHA, the City of Houston, Planning and Development Department has made major progress toward preserving Houston's history. Preservation of the Heights in Houston's valuable historic resources provides visible reminders of the community's culture and heritage, while strengthening civic pride and enhancing economic prosperity.
